/* **************************************************************************** * * Copyright (c) Microsoft Corporation. * * This source code is subject to terms and conditions of the Apache License, Version 2.0. A * copy of the license can be found in the License.html file at the root of this distribution. If * you cannot locate the Apache License, Version 2.0, please send an email to * dlr@microsoft.com. By using this source code in any fashion, you are agreeing to be bound * by the terms of the Apache License, Version 2.0. * * You must not remove this notice, or any other, from this software. * * * ***************************************************************************/ namespace System.Management.Automation.Interpreter { internal sealed class NewArrayInitInstruction<TElement> : Instruction { private readonly int _elementCount; internal NewArrayInitInstruction(int elementCount) { _elementCount = elementCount; } public override int ConsumedStack { get { return _elementCount; } } public override int ProducedStack { get { return 1; } } public override int Run(InterpretedFrame frame) { TElement[] array = new TElement[_elementCount]; for (int i = _elementCount - 1; i >= 0; i--) { array[i] = (TElement)frame.Pop(); } frame.Push(array); return +1; } } internal sealed class NewArrayInstruction<TElement> : Instruction { internal NewArrayInstruction() { } public override int ConsumedStack { get { return 1; } } public override int ProducedStack { get { return 1; } } public override int Run(InterpretedFrame frame) { int length = (int)frame.Pop(); frame.Push(new TElement[length]); return +1; } } internal sealed class NewArrayBoundsInstruction : Instruction { private readonly Type _elementType; private readonly int _rank; internal NewArrayBoundsInstruction(Type elementType, int rank) { _elementType = elementType; _rank = rank; } public override int ConsumedStack { get { return _rank; } } public override int ProducedStack { get { return 1; } } public override int Run(InterpretedFrame frame) { var lengths = new int[_rank]; for (int i = _rank - 1; i >= 0; i--) { lengths[i] = (int)frame.Pop(); } var array = Array.CreateInstance(_elementType, lengths); frame.Push(array); return +1; } } internal sealed class GetArrayItemInstruction<TElement> : Instruction { internal GetArrayItemInstruction() { } public override int ConsumedStack { get { return 2; } } public override int ProducedStack { get { return 1; } } public override int Run(InterpretedFrame frame) { int index = (int)frame.Pop(); TElement[] array = (TElement[])frame.Pop(); frame.Push(array[index]); return +1; } public override string InstructionName { get { return "GetArrayItem"; } } } internal sealed class SetArrayItemInstruction<TElement> : Instruction { internal SetArrayItemInstruction() { } public override int ConsumedStack { get { return 3; } } public override int ProducedStack { get { return 0; } } public override int Run(InterpretedFrame frame) { TElement value = (TElement)frame.Pop(); int index = (int)frame.Pop(); TElement[] array = (TElement[])frame.Pop(); array[index] = value; return +1; } public override string InstructionName { get { return "SetArrayItem"; } } } }
